What Does a a Home Insurance Agent in Kenosha Cost?
The average cost of home insurance in Wisconsin is around 1,200 to 1,500 dollars per year for a standard policy. In Kenosha rates may be slightly higher due to proximity to Lake Michigan and potential for severe storms. Factors like your homes age, roof condition, and claims history affect your premium. Frequently Asked Questions
What does a home insurance agent in Kenosha do?
A home insurance agent helps you compare policies from different carriers to find coverage that fits your needs. They explain policy terms, help you file claims, and advise on discounts. In Wisconsin agents must be licensed by the Office of the Commissioner of Insurance.
Do I need a home insurance agent in Kenosha Wisconsin?
You do not need an agent to buy home insurance, but using one can save time and money. Agents know which companies offer the best rates for your area and can bundle home and auto policies. They also help you understand Wisconsin specific rules like the 60 day grace period for non renewal.
How do I choose a home insurance agent in Kenosha?
Look for an agent who is licensed in Wisconsin and has experience with homes in Kenosha County. Check online reviews and ask about their process for comparing quotes. A good agent will explain coverage limits and deductibles clearly without pressuring you.
